Supreme Court Annual Report 2022 launched

The annual report of the Supreme Court offers a comprehensive insight into the important and varied work of the Court throughout 2022 which saw:

  • 145 applications for leave lodged
  • 148 applications for leave resolved
  • 55 full appeals resolved
  • 80 judgments delivered
  • 3 requests to the Court of Justice of the European Union for a preliminary ruling

In his foreword, Chief Justice O’Donnell highlights some key events in the Court’s calendar, including important bilateral engagements with the UK Supreme Court, the German Federal Constitutional Court, the Supreme Court of Canada and the European Court of Human Rights. The Chief Justice also outlines the significance of 2022 as the centenary of the Irish Free State Constitution and the occupation of the Four Courts and recalls some of the commemorative events which took place to mark that period in Irish history.

A selection of case summaries, along with the requests for preliminary rulings, can be found in the report.
